$10k/month might sound like a lot of money (and for a lot of people, it genuinely is), but it still takes a _long_ time to become a millionaire at that rate. 100 months or ~8 years if you save every single cent you earn. Pay tax on it and you're up to 11 or 12 years. Pay rent/bills/groceries and you've probably doubled that again to 20-25 years, even if you're super diligent saving and live very frugally (maybe significantly less than doubled if you like somewhere very inexpensive, but it'll still be more than 12 years.)

"Youthful beauty" doesn't last 20+ years. She needs another plan.
